Tweak security/sshblock version 1.0_1
[dports.git] / security / libgringotts / Makefile
1 # Created by: Anders Nordby <anders@FreeBSD.org>
2 # $FreeBSD$
3
4 PORTNAME=       libgringotts
5 PORTVERSION=    1.2.1
6 PORTREVISION=   2
7 CATEGORIES=     security
8 MASTER_SITES=   BERLIOS/gringotts
9
10 MAINTAINER=     ports@FreeBSD.org
11 COMMENT=        Library for encapsulating/safekeeping data in encrypted/compressed form
12
13 LIB_DEPENDS=    libmcrypt.so:${PORTSDIR}/security/libmcrypt \
14                 libmhash.so:${PORTSDIR}/security/mhash
15
16 USES=           tar:bzip2 libtool
17 GNU_CONFIGURE=  yes
18 CPPFLAGS+=      -I${LOCALBASE}/include
19 LIBS+=          -L${LOCALBASE}/lib
20 CONFIGURE_ARGS+=        --with-pkg-config-files=${PREFIX}/libdata/pkgconfig
21 INSTALL_TARGET= install-strip
22 USE_LDCONFIG=   yes
23
24 OPTIONS_DEFINE= DOCS
25
26 .include <bsd.port.options.mk>
27
28 post-patch:
29         @${REINPLACE_CMD} -e "s|md5sum|md5|g" ${WRKSRC}/Makefile.in
30
31 pre-install:
32 .if ${PORT_OPTIONS:MDOCS}
33         @${REINPLACE_CMD} -E "s|^(libgringottsdocdir =).*|\1 $$\(datadir\)/doc/libgringotts|" ${WRKSRC}/docs/Makefile ${WRKSRC}/Makefile
34 .else
35         @${REINPLACE_CMD} -E -e "s|^(SUBDIRS =.*) docs|\1|" ${WRKSRC}/Makefile
36         @${REINPLACE_CMD} -E -e "s|^(install-data-am:.*)install-libgringottsdocDATA|\1|" ${WRKSRC}/Makefile
37 .endif
38
39 .include <bsd.port.mk>